Jaysson Eicholtz

Co-Founder and Chief Operating Officer at Forge Biologics

Jayson Eicholtz is the Co-Founder and Chief Operating Officer at Forge Biologics. Jayson has over 17 years of experience in the pharmaceutical and biotech industries. Jaysson has a Bachelor's degree in Animal Science from Pennsylvania State University.

Jayson started their career as a manufacturing supervisor at Wyeth. Jaysson then became a poultry production supervisor at Tyson Foods. In 2003, they began working in the pharmaceutical industry as a manufacturing manager at Sanofi Pasteur. Jaysson then became an Associate Director of Operations at Dendreon in 2011. In 2014, they became Manufacturing Manager at Unither Pharmaceuticals. In 2015, they became the Director of GMP Manufacturing at Nationwide Children's Hospital.

In 2018, Jayson became the Vice President of Chemistry, Manufacturing and Controls at Scout Bio. Jaysson then co-founded Forge Biologics in September 2018 and has been serving as the company's Chief Operating Officer since.
